Abra Spotlight Hour will take place from 6 PM to 7 PM today, Junen8th, and will see the game flooded with Abra spawns. Even spawn points that aren't usually active on your map in Pokémon GO will pop with Abra encounters. This Psychic-type Pokémon is Shiny-capable, as it Shiny was released during its 2020 Community Day. Now, that said, this isn't expected to be that exciting of a Spotlight Hour, as Abra is a common spawn and a Community Day Shiny, meaning that most trainers will have more than their share. However, there is always someone who missed out and would rather catch than trade, so here is a tip!

The odds of catching a Shiny Abra are one in approximately 500 (it was once thought to be 450 but Silph Researchers have since updated their findings). It's not possible to increase those odds, but it is possible to increase the number of encounters you're able to experience in an hour. Utilizing the Quick Catch Method, which you can learn about here, can cut the catch animation and make your catches in Pokémon GO much more efficient even outside of Spotlight Hour.

This week's Spotlight Hour bonus is one that can be taken advantage of while catching, but it is, unfortunately, a limited feature. We're getting double catch Candy, which isn't quite as exciting when the Pokémon that we'll be primarily catching is already quite common. If you live in a biome where Abra is less common, though, this will be a good chance to stock up on Candy and get an Alakazam or twenty.

The rest of the June 2021 Spotlight Hours in Pokémon GO include:

Tuesday, June 15, 2021: Slowpoke will be in the spotlight, and you'll earn twice the Candy for transferring Pokémon.

Tuesday, June 22, 2021: Swinub will be in the spotlight, and you'll earn twice the XP for evolving Pokémon.

Tuesday, June 29, 2021: Aipom will be in the spotlight, and you'll earn twice the Stardust for catching Pokémon.
